#d4abf7 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d4abf7 is composed of 83.1% red, 67.1% green and 96.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.2% cyan, 30.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 272.4 degrees, a saturation of 82.6% and a lightness of 82%. #d4abf7 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a957ef. Closest websafe color is: #cc99ff.

Shades and Tints of #d4abf7

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030106 is the darkest color, while #f9f3f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#d4abf7

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d1ced4 is the less saturated color, while #d5a4fe is the most saturated one.
